Lawmakers noted that Gaza remains under Hamas control—classified as a terrorist organization—while the Palestinian Authority lacks effective authority across the territory, failing key criteria for statehood under international law. Officials warned that recognition now could undermine Switzerland’s neutrality and mediation role, while reaffirming support for a two-state solution once viable conditions are met.
